深圳市科技有限公司

科技 ·
首页 / 资讯 / 微服务链路追踪,揭秘现代IT架构的透明之路**

微服务链路追踪,揭秘现代IT架构的透明之路**

微服务链路追踪,揭秘现代IT架构的透明之路**
科技 微服务链路追踪标准规范 发布:2026-06-27

**微服务链路追踪,揭秘现代IT架构的透明之路**

**什么是微服务链路追踪?**

在微服务架构中,应用程序被拆分为多个独立的服务,这些服务通过API进行通信。这种架构提高了系统的可扩展性和灵活性,但也带来了挑战,尤其是服务之间的交互变得复杂,难以追踪和监控。微服务链路追踪就是在这种背景下应运而生,它通过记录和分析服务间的调用过程,帮助开发者了解和优化系统的性能。

**微服务链路追踪的原理**

微服务链路追踪的核心原理是使用分布式追踪系统。当服务间进行调用时,会在请求中嵌入唯一的追踪标识(如Trace ID),这个标识会随着请求的传递而保持不变。通过追踪这个标识,可以记录下请求的路径、时间戳、状态等信息,从而实现对整个链路的监控。

**如何实现微服务链路追踪?**

实现微服务链路追踪通常涉及以下几个步骤:

1. **选择合适的追踪系统**:市面上有许多开源和商业的追踪系统,如Zipkin、Jaeger等。 2. **集成追踪客户端**:将追踪客户端集成到各个微服务中,用于收集链路信息。 3. **配置追踪系统**:配置追踪系统以接收和处理链路信息。 4. **分析链路数据**:使用追踪系统提供的分析工具,对链路数据进行可视化和分析。

**微服务链路追踪的标准规范**

随着微服务架构的普及,微服务链路追踪的标准规范也日益重要。以下是一些常见的标准规范:

- **OpenTracing API**:提供了一组通用的接口,用于实现追踪系统的兼容性。 - **Jaeger Protocol**:定义了数据传输的格式和协议。 - **Zipkin API**:提供了数据存储和查询的接口。

**微服务链路追踪的应用场景**

微服务链路追踪在以下场景中尤为有用:

- **性能监控**:通过追踪服务间的调用延迟,可以发现性能瓶颈。 - **故障排查**:在服务出现问题时,可以快速定位故障发生的位置。 - **安全审计**:追踪服务间的调用可以用于安全审计和异常检测。

总结来说,微服务链路追踪是现代IT架构中不可或缺的一部分,它通过提供透明化的服务调用视图,帮助开发者更好地管理和优化微服务架构。随着技术的不断发展,微服务链路追踪的标准规范和应用场景也将不断拓展。

本文由 深圳市科技有限公司 整理发布。

更多科技文章

科技服务流程与咨询流程:一场清晰对比的探讨CI/CD工具:Jenkins、GitLab CI/CD、Travis CI智慧解决方案实施案例:揭秘企业数字化转型之路谷歌机器学习平台:企业智能转型的得力助手企业数字化管理平台:规格参数背后的关键考量**广州软件定制开发:如何甄别靠谱厂家**软件测试文档管理工具:提升测试效率的关键利器医疗大数据分析设备:揭秘其核心型号与选型逻辑知识图谱开发流程:从构建到应用的关键步骤中小企业数字化落地:策略与实施要点中小企业数字化运营模式方案:迈向高效与智能的转型之路API网关与反向代理:功能差异与适用场景解析
友情链接: 电机电气设备深圳市工业控制股份有限公司湖南科技有限公司起重输送设备山东金属制品有限公司公司官网商务咨询服务青海酒业有限公司公司官网科技